LOS ANGELES (AP) — The Los Angeles Dodgers acquired pitcher Chayce McDermott from the Baltimore Orioles in exchange for pitcher Axel Perez on Thursday.
McDermott was 1-0 with a 6.75 ERA in five appearances for Triple-A Norfolk this season. He made his Major League debut in 2024, allowing three runs in four innings of his only start.
The 27-year-old right-hander was 22-24 with a 4.38 ERA in 133 minor league appearances. He was drafted 132nd by Houston in 2021 out of Ball State University.
Perez went 1-1 with a 5.48 ERA in 10 games for the Dominican Summer League Dodgers last year. The 20-year-old right-hander was signed as an international free agent in 2024 out of the Dominican Republic.
